I'm trying something with my X-bow, if it works, I'll let you in on it.

Due to nerve damage, I'm having trouble holding the bow still even with a monopod-rest. I'm trying to adapt my crossbow to a camera tripod to help with the steadyness side to side. See, my body tends to rock because of the nerve damage to my back. I can flat drill holes from the tri-pod. Now I want to attach it to the bow so I can use it in stands and make it setady shooting free-hand.

I can tape it to my rifle and it works fine.

I've a similar problem. Old neck injure causes sometimes uncontrollable shivering in my right arm. Get it fixed in February next year. In the meantime I connect my crossbow to a light camera tripod. It works great and keeps the bow as steady as can be. I shoot an Excalibur crossbow. These bows come with a bipod attachment hole that fits the camera mount screw on the tripod perfectly.
